> This could mean setting up a company with share holders and directors.
> Would independant freelance people want to do this?
I wouldn't.
but I have, in the past, successfully bid for, won and completed
projects utilising the skills of several companies and freelancers.
It's hard work, and often not really worth it. it took me almost a
year to rebuild my client base when I had to turn people away because
I was on a *big* project.
and the bid (three - seven days work per ITT) to win ratio isn't very
good.
I tend to be a little wary of large tenders, as often the tendering
process is a sham, just in process to prove value for money and the
contract has already been assigned in principle to a preferred
supplier who, often, has written the project brief.
